Comparing Uniform Price and Discriminatory Multi-Unit Auctions through Regret Minimization

NeurIPS 2025poster

Repeated multi-unit auctions, where a seller allocates multiple identical items over many rounds, are common mechanisms in electricity markets and treasury auctions. Improved learning rates in multi-unit uniform price auctions

NeurIPS 2024poster

Motivated by the strategic participation of electricity producers in electricity day-ahead market, we study the problem of online learning in repeated multi-unit uniform price auctions focusing on the adversarial opposing bid setting.
